Binance Flexible Loan is an isolated, overcollateralized, and open-term loan product. It allows users to take multiple isolated loan positions. For instance, this could mean taking an ETH loan with TUSD collateral in one position and a BTC loan with USDT collateral in another.
Binance does not allow users to borrow crypto without collateral. In order to borrow crypto on Binance, you must have sufficient collateral in the form of other cryptocurrencies.

VIP Loan | Institutional Level Loan Service | Binance Loans. Up to 20 million USD borrowing limit or no hard cap with good credit history. Enhanced Loan-to-Value Ratio (LTV), where Initial/ Margin Call/ Liquidation LTV are improved to 72% / 77% / 91%, respectively.

These values are based on each cryptocurrency's Price Index. For example, assuming an initial LTV of 65% for USDT: if you have pledged 10,000 USDT, you may borrow up to 6500 USDT worth of loanable assets. Or LTV of 65% for 1,000 USDT will be up to 650 USDT worth of loanable assets.

The high fee when withdrawing Bitcoin (BTC) from Binance to your wallet is primarily due to the transaction fees associated with the Bitcoin network itself. Bitcoin operates on a decentralized network where transactions are processed and verified by miners.

A Flexi Loan is a different type of personal loan. Instead of having to take your whole balance in one lump sum and pay interest on that, you choose to withdraw as much as you need, whenever you need to – and only pay interest on those amounts. It also gives you more choice in how you repay the amount borrowed.
A Flexi personal loan is a variant of personal loans that gives you the flexibility to use funds as and when required. You are sanctioned a loan limit and can borrow from this limit as many times as you want, without the need for making multiple applications.
